Web2 apr. 2024 · In all, throughout the 300 years of Spanish rule, the architecture and art styles have been heavily influenced by colonial culture. It has left clear marks on Peru but local people have found ways to express their own culture under colonial influence, which created the colorful and diverse architectures and arts Peru has today. The Spanish legacy in the United States is the result of over three centuries of exploration and settlement, and the presence of a culture influenced by the viceroyalty of New Spain established in Mexico. Many of the initiatives of the Spanish Crown left their mark on US culture, economy, religion and art, as well as in place names.

Web6 okt. 2024 · It’s not uncommon to find Peruvian-Japanese “fusion” restaurants all over the world. You might think this is an exotic mix created by high-end chefs exclusively for hip, fancy restaurants, but the truth is the combination of Asian and Latin American flavors has a deep-rooted history in Peruvian culture. As it happens WebPeru has an approximate land area of 496,225 square miles (1,285,223 square kilometers) and is located in the central western section of the South American continent. It borders Ecuador and Colombia to the north, Brazil and Bolivia to the east, Chile to the south, and the Pacific Ocean to the west.
